The supercharger is off an early 90's Ford Thunderbird. The Eaton M90 is a divorce mounted SC which means the air goes through the back and out through the top. (SO YOU DON'T NEED A CUSTOM PLENUM OR UPPER INTAKE!) The setup I have was using a Bar and Plate Air-To-Air intercooler. The SC is bolted to a custom 1/4" bracket that bolts to the hole in the left side of the plenum and the bolt where the dog bone is. With this setup I suggest using 93 octane to help avoid knock.

This is my custom belt setup:


I have 2 custom brackets that have pulleys on each side to help keep tension on both sides of the belt. The SC also uses a 2 BAR MAP sensor, knock sensor and ESC, custom burned chip in a 1226869 ECM, and a longer belt. The tune is setup to delete EGR.
